About Yiqing Yao

Yiqing Yao is a scholar working on Building and Construction, Industrial and Manufacturing Engineering and Energy Engineering and Power Technology, having authored 57 papers that have together received 1.6k indexed citations. Recurring topics across this work include Anaerobic Digestion and Biogas Production (34 papers), Biofuel production and bioconversion (22 papers) and Composting and Vermicomposting Techniques (7 papers). The work is most often cited by research in Building and Construction (579 citations), Industrial and Manufacturing Engineering (285 citations) and Pollution (261 citations). Yiqing Yao has collaborated with scholars based in China, United States and Tunisia. Frequent co-authors include Maryam Davaritouchaee, Ling Qiu, Yuanfang Deng, Shulin Chen, Feng-Pan Wang, Ling Qiu, Lizhe An, Huaiwen Zhang, Gopi Krishna Kafle and Hongmei Sheng. Their work appears in journals such as Environmental Science & Technology, Renewable and Sustainable Energy Reviews and Bioresource Technology.
